Tape drive showing no hardware
i have new tape drive with hpux 11.11. showing NO_HW. this problem solved by reboot on test environment. but in production i cant reboot.
any way to solve this issue without reboot.
please help. this is very urgent for me.
Regards,
Morshed.
tape 0 0/2/1/0.1.12.255.0.0.0 stape NO_HW DEVICE HP Ultrium 4-SCSI
/dev/rmt/0m /dev/rmt/0mn /dev/rmt/c8t0d0BEST /dev/rmt/c8t0d0BESTn
/dev/rmt/0mb /dev/rmt/0mnb /dev/rmt/c8t0d0BESTb /dev/rmt/c8t0d0BESTnb

Re: Tape drive showing no hardware
first U check is that Tape Drive power ON or not.
If no, ON it, run ioscan -fnC tape.
Have U replaced this tape drive with previous one?
even then its showing NO_HW?
In this case scsi id need to replace u need to run one command with the scsi id u will get in
/var/adm/syslog/syslog.log form recent logs.
Run this command
#scsimgr -v -f replace_wwid -C lunpath -I XX
please give scsi id in place of XX
Hope this solves ur issue, by doing this no need to take reboot.
